Method
Dough Preparation
- Activate the yeast by sprinkling over warmed milk and letting it sit until foamy.
- Mix dough ingredients, starting with yeast mixture and adding other ingredients to form a thick batter.
- Add salt and nutmeg, then gradually incorporate remaining flour until a soft dough forms.
- Knead dough on low speed until it becomes smooth and elastic, around 5 minutes.
- Let the dough rise in a greased bowl covered with a towel for about 1 hour.
Filling & Baking
- Prepare the filling by combining sugar, lemon zest, butter, and lemon juice into a creamy mixture.
- Roll the dough into a rectangle and spread the filling evenly over it.
- Roll the dough tightly, cut into 12 sections, and place in a greased baking dish.
- Let the rolls rise again for 1 hour until puffy.
- Preheat oven to 350°F and bake rolls for 30–35 minutes until golden brown.
Glaze Preparation
- Prepare the glaze by beating cream cheese and lemon juice, then adding powdered sugar and milk for consistency.
- Drizzle glaze over warm rolls and garnish with lemon zest before serving.
